An American stand-up comedian, actor, screenwriter, and producer by the name of Rodney Dangerfield, had the catchphrase “I Don’t Get No Respect!”, and he was well known for his self-deprecating one-liners and monologues on the subject.

Rodney Dangerfield’s stand-up comedy career started at the Fantasy Lounge in New York City. In the 1960s and 1970s, he established himself as a regular on late-night talk shows, which helped his act gain popularity. Eventually, he turned into a headliner on the Las Vegas casino circuit.

Throughout the 1970s, Rodney Dangerfield made a few cameo appearances in movies like The Projectionist, but his breakthrough performance as a snobbish nouveau riche golfer in the ensemble comedy Caddyshack occurred in 1980. Easy Money and Back to School, both of which he starred in, followed.

Rodney Dangerfield’s Net Worth At Death

At the time of his passing in 2004, American comedian and actor Rodney Dangerfield had a $10 million fortune.
